Historical Context

While London wasn't historically central to whisky production or trade, it has played a role in the spirit's popularity. In the 18th and 19th centuries, as Scottish and Irish whiskies gained favour, London became one of several important trading centres for these spirits. The city's taverns became gathering places for whisky enthusiasts, contributing to its growing popularity.

Today, London's whisky scene is more vibrant than ever. We're seeing a surge in craft distilleries, a growing interest in rare and limited-edition bottles, and an increasing focus on sustainability in whisky production. As a result, whisky tasting in London has become an experience that caters to both traditionalists and modern spirits enthusiasts.

The Comprehensive Tasting Method

When tasting whisky, follow these steps for a full sensory experience:

  1. Appearance: Observe the colour and viscosity of the whisky. Hold the glass against a white background in good light. Note thecolourr, which can range from pale gold to deep amber, and the "legs" that form on the side of the glass when swirled.
  2. Nose: Gently swirl the whisky and inhale deeply, noting the aromas. Try nosing with your mouth slightly open to capture more subtle scents. Take multiple short sniffs rather than one long inhale to avoid olfactory fatigue.
  3. Palate: Take a small sip, letting it coat your tongue. Hold it in your mouth for a few seconds before swallowing. Identify the flavours and mouthfeel. Is it smooth or harsh? Sweet or dry? What specific flavours can you detect?
  4. Finish: Swallow and pay attention to the lingering tastes and sensations. How long does the flavour last? Does it change over time? Is it warming?

Proper Glassware

The choice of glassware can significantly impact your tasting experience [2]:

  1. Glencairn Glass: The most popular choice for whisky tasting. Its tulip shape concentrates aromas at the rim.
  2. Copita: Similar to the Glencairn but with a stem, useful for avoiding hand warmth affecting the whisky.
  3. Tumbler: While not ideal for serious tasting, it's perfect for casual sipping and whisky cocktails.
  4. NEAT Glass: Designed to dissipate harsh ethanol vapours for a more pleasurable nosing experience.

Understanding Whisky Styles and Regions

Whiskey Tasting In London

London offers a unique opportunity to explore whiskies from various regions. While regional characteristics can provide a general guide, it's important to note that each distillery produces its unique style:

  • Speyside: Often fruity and nutty, sometimes with a hint of peat
  • Islay: Known for peaty flavours and maritime influences, but also produces unpeated whiskies
  • Highland: Diverse range, from light and floral to rich and full-bodied
  • Lowland: Generally lighter and grassier, but with notable exceptions
  • Campbeltown: Often robust with a slight maritime influence
  • Irish: Smooth, often triple-distilled, with both peated and unpeated varieties
  • American: Includes bourbon, rye, and other styles, often characterized by sweetness from new oak barrels

The Role of Production Methods in Whisky Character

While the concept of terroir in whisky is debated, several factors influence a whisky's character:

  • Water source
  • Type of grain used
  • Fermentation process
  • Still shape and distillation technique
  • Cask type and maturation environment

The Importance of Tasting Environment

The environment in which you taste whisky can significantly impact your perception and enjoyment of the spirit. A study published in Flavour Journal [4] highlighted several key factors:

  1. Background Music: The type of music played can influence the perceived taste of the whisky. For example, "sweet" and "sour" music were found to accentuate these taste components in the whisky.
  2. Lighting: The colour and intensity of ambient lighting can affect the perceived aroma and taste of the whisky. Warmer, softer lighting often enhances the experience.
  3. Room Scent: Ambient odours can interact with the whisky's aroma, potentially enhancing or detracting from the experience. A neutral-scented environment is ideal for serious tastings.
  4. Glassware Color: The colour of the glass can subtly influence flavourr perception. Clear glasses are preferred for analytical tasting.
  5. Social Setting: Tasting in a group can lead to different perceptions compared to tasting alone, due to social influences and shared experiences.

When conducting or participating in a whisky tasting, consider these environmental factors to create an optimal experience. Identifying Flavors and Aromas

Developing your palate to identify specific flavours and aromas in whisky takes practice. Here are some tips:

  1. Use a Flavor Wheel: Many whisky brands provide flavour wheels that can help you identify and name the aromas and tastes you're experiencing.
  2. Start Broad, Then Narrow Down: Begin by identifying general categories (e.g., fruity, smoky, sweet) before trying to pinpoint specific notes (e.g., apple, bonfire, honey).
  3. Compare and Contrast: Taste different whiskies side by side to highlight their unique characteristics.
  4. Practice Mindful Tasting: Pay close attention to each sip, focusing on the flavours and how they evolve on your palate.
  5. Keep Notes: Maintain a tasting journal to track your experiences and observations over time.

Common flavour and aroma categories in whisky include:

  • Fruity: Apple, pear, citrus, dried fruits
  • Floral: Heather, lavender, rose
  • Woody: Oak, cedar, pine
  • Spicy: Cinnamon, nutmeg, black pepper
  • Sweet: Vanilla, honey, caramel
  • Smoky: Peat, bonfire, tobacco
  • Nutty: Almond, walnut, hazelnut
  • Grain: Malt, cereal, toast

Remember, there's no "right" or "wrong" in tasting notes. Your perception is unique and can be influenced by your personal experiences and sensitivities.

Expert Tips for Enhancing Your Tasting Experience

  1. Use proper glassware, such as a Glencairn glass, to concentrate aromas.
  2. Add a drop of water to open up the whisky's flavours, but try it neat first.
  3. Cleanse your palate between tastings with water or mild crackers.
  4. Consider the tasting environment: a quiet, odour-free space can enhance perception [4].
  5. Take your time. Whisky tasting is about enjoyment and discovery, not speed.

Tips for Conducting Whisky Tastings at Home

  1. Start with a variety of styles to train your palate.
  2. Use consistent glassware for fair comparisons.
  3. Keep detailed tasting notes to track your preferences.
  4. Experiment with different tasting environments to understand how they affect perception [4].
  5. Invite friends to join and share the experience - discussing tasting notes can enhance your appreciation.

Building and Maintaining a Whisky Collection

  1. Store bottles upright in a cool, dark place.
  2. Once opened, try to finish bottles within a year or two for the best flavour.
  3. Consider investing in a wine fridge for temperature control.
  4. Keep an inventory of your collection, noting purchase dates and special characteristics.
